InnoHK Centre for Translational Stem Cell Biology (InnoHK CTSCB) leads global innovation in regenerative medicine, driving next-generation stem cell technology to achieve real-world impact. Through partnerships with the University of Hong Kong and the University of Cambridge and supported by the InnoHK initiative of the Innovation and Technology Commission, we transform pioneering discoveries into innovative applications and commercial successes.

Our patented Expanded Potential Stem Cell (EPSC) technology uniquely enables the generation of every human cell type, including embryonic and extra-embryonic lineages. This breakthrough technology accelerates the development of intelligent drug screening, precision medicine, and cell-based therapies, ultimately improving patient outcomes and enhancing quality of life worldwide.

This position centers on developing state‑of‑the‑art AI models to predict cellular responses to drug perturbations. The successful candidate will help build a commercially oriented high‑throughput drug screening platform and advance machine learning methods for drug discovery and therapeutic applications using large‑scale chemically induced perturbation datasets.

Responsibilities

  • Develop deep learning models to predict transcriptomic drug perturbations using transcriptome perturbation databases.
  • Construct gene regulatory networks (GRNs) leveraging perturbation datasets.
  • Contribute to research related to Virtual Cell modeling.
  • Prepare technical reports and model documentation.
  • Participate in other research tasks assigned by the team.

Requirements

  • Ph.D. in Computer Science, Data Science, Bio/Cheminformatics, Computational Biology, or a related field.
  • Strong proficiency in Python for scientific computing and deep learning (e.g., PyTorch).
  • Project experience with diffusion models, Generative AI, or Transformer architectures.
  • Publication record in influential journals or conferences in relevant fields.
  • High motivation, strong communication skills, and a passion for solving complex scientific problems.
  • Experience with cellular perturbation modeling and/or virtual drug screening.
  • Project experience in biological sequence modeling (DNA, RNA, peptides).
  • Research experience in genomics, drug discovery, or single‑cell analysis.
  • Familiarity with cheminformatics tools (e.g., RDKit).
